The real 4-year cost of University of Idaho in Idaho

Over the 15 years from 2008 to 2023, published tuition and required fees at University of Idaho went from $4,632 to $8,816, an average of 3.0% a year.

Read with care: this school's history shows a tuition freeze or guarantee, so a smooth projection may not hold.
